BCA after 12th Science
BCA after 12th science is a wonderful option because the BCA eligibility clearly states that students of all streams can pursue BCA.
Eligibility for BCA after 12th
10+2 with 45% marks for GEN/OBC and for SC/ST 40% marks. (Art with math)/Ag/Bio/Science/Commerce), Math’s mandatory at High School or Intermediate.
BCA eligibility signifies that students of all streams can make a career in Computer Science after doing BCA. Many students who cannot score well in JEE cannot get CS and have to opt for non CS branches.
This leads to anxious moments because these students want to make a career in computer science. For them, BCA offers a wonderful option to pursue a formidable computer science degree.
Bachelor of Computer Application (BCA) is a 3 year’s course comprising 6 semesters which covers programming languages, computer architecture, computer algorithms, database management and the likes.

The advantage of BCA is that it completes in 3 years compared to B.Tech, which takes 4 years to complete.
Further, only PCM students can pursue a BTech in CS, while students of all streams can pursue BCA as per the eligibility mentioned above.

BCA after 12th Science Salary
As with any other course, BCA graduates move up the salary ladder with experience and skill enhancement.
Fresher’s can demand a salary of 4–5 Lakhs per annum, which can reach to 1 Cr or more depending on the person’s performance.

Some of the popular entry level profiles for BCA after 12th Science are:
Job Profile | Job Description | Tentative Average Salary in INR |
Customer Support Executives | They assist customers by resolving their queries and providing prompt after sales service that generate goodwill for the company. | 3 LPA |
Software Engineer Trainees | They assist Senior Engineers in tasks like coding, testing, and debugging. They develop expertise in design and development of software, testing & quality assurance, etc. | 4.5 LPA |
Technical Support Associates | They resolve technical issues of customers over phone and chat & provide requisite solution to satisfy the customer. | 3.9 LPA |
Software Developer Trainees | They help Senior Developers in software development by working on programming languages, technologies, testing, debugging, etc. | 4.6 LPA |
Mid-Level BCA after 12th Science Profiles:
Job Profiles | Job Description | Tentative Average Salary in INR |
Web Developers | They design & develop visually appealing websites using HTML, CSS and JavaScript. | 7 LPA |
Data Administrators | They manage and secure the company’s data. They ensure the company follows all legal procedures for data protection. | 12.2 LPA |
IT Analysts | They study and analyze IT systems and processes and advice for further improvement. | 9.7 LPA |
Network Administrator Team Lead | They set up and maintain the company’s computer networks and servers, monitor them for security and performance issues, and manage a team of Network Administrators. | 8.5 LPA |
Senior roles after BCA
BCA after 12th Science can offer some Senior Level Jobs like:
Job Profiles | Job Description | Tentative Average Salary in INR |
Data Scientists | They organize large amounts of data and provide insights to help management make informed decisions. | 20.5 LPA |
Software Developers | They develop software that is used in laptops, smartphones and other electronic devices. They also develop mobile applications, operating systems, games, etc. | 10.4 LPA |
QA Testers | They evaluate software and test it to ensure it works smoothly with no bug. | 14 LPA |
System Analysts | They evaluate and improve existing systems by adopting new technologies that are efficient and durable. | 15.8 LPA |
BCA after 12th Science in India
BCA after 12th Science in India is a wonderful option because India is the IT hub of the world with almost all IT companies setting up base in India.
This is because India offers a talented pool of IT professionals, who provide quality service at reduced cost.
There is a tremendous demand for computer professionals because all services are available at the click of a mouse.
Those who cannot get Computer Science through JEE Mains can consider BCA because what matters is skill and not just degrees.
Students can choose a programming language and master it overtime. By building projects that solve a real-world problem, students can exhibit their problem solving and applicability skills so vital in today’s job market.
There is a tremendous scope for computer professionals because Indian IT exports are projected to reach $210 Billion in 2024-25, representing 18% of global IT outsourcing spending.
Experts predict IT spending in India to rise by 11.2% to almost $160 billion in 2025. We expect job opportunities in the IT sector to increase by 15-20% in various industries.
